Erich Stach is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Inorganic Chemistry and Fuel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Erich Stach has authored 3 papers receiving a total of 916 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 1 paper in Mechanics of Materials, 1 paper in Inorganic Chemistry and 1 paper in Fuel Technology. Recurrent topics in Erich Stach’s work include Zeolite Catalysis and Synthesis (1 paper),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(1 paper) and Coal and Coke Industries Research (1 paper). Erich Stach is often cited by papers focused on Zeolite Catalysis and Synthesis (1 paper), Hydrocarbon exploration and reservoir analysis (1 paper) and Coal and Coke Industries Research (1 paper).
